Olalla wakes in the Jezequiel house to discover that Robert hastaken her there to lie low. Unbeknown to him the spectralcreature that escaped at the end of episode 5 has been stalkingthe house. It is a Siren, able to take the form of the belovedto anyone who looks at it. It is also driven by the need tosuck the life out of its victims with a kiss. Olalla quicklysenses something amiss in the house and she's right. The Sirenknows they are there and sees them as fresh prey. MIO lead afailed raid on Jekyll's to capture Robert and Olalla, but ofcourse they're not there. Lily fares no better when she triesto wheedle the information of their whereabouts out of Garson.Robert shares the news of his proposal with Maggie but Maggieis unimpressed. She is certain that Robert cannot keep the lidon his Hyde side. Olalla agrees and Robert argues with them.Alone and brooding he discovers Lily has arrived... but itisn't Lily. It's the Siren. Robert is mesmerized as 'she' tellshim she knows all his secrets - but will he kiss her? Tenebraesoon pick up the Siren's energy on their radar and Fedora istasked with tracking it down. Legend has it that the Siren ispowerful enough to release the dark power of Lord Trash andfree him from beyond the seal where he is trapped. RevivingDance is no longer Tenebrae's priority. Still unaware of theSiren, Robert tasks Ravi with finding Dance, using thevestiges of his psychic parasite-vision. Inadvertently Ravisees Renata conversing with the Siren and the team race to saveher before she is killed by a kiss. The Siren escapes andRobert pursues... only to find Lily again. This time they kisswith unexpected consequences. Now it is Renata's turn toconfess. She has allowed this thing to escape from the Templethrough the ancestral portal she is tasked with guarding. TheSiren seduced her by taking the form of her dead husband. Nowshe knows she must make amends. The team also learns that theSiren must reach full strength before it can break the seal forLord Trash. During this time it is vulnerable and they resolveto destroy it.
